Abstract

This International Standard specifies two test methods for determining the refractive index of plastics, namely: Method A: a refractometric method for measuring the refractive index of moulded parts, cast or extruded sheetor film, by means of a refractometer. It is applicable not only to isotropic transparent, translucent, coloured oropaque materials but also to anisotropic materials. The method is recommended when great accuracy isrequired. It is not applicable to powdered or granulated material. Method B: an immersion method (making use of the Becke line phenomenon) for determining the refractiveindex of powdered or granulated transparent materials by means of a microscope. Monochromatic light should,in general, be used to avoid dispersion effects. The accuracy of this method is about the same as that ofmethod A. It is applicable to isotropic translucent, coloured materials but is not applicable to opaque materialsnor to anisotropic materials.NOTE 1 The refractive index is a fundamental property which can be used for checking purity and composition, for theidentification of materials and for the design of optical parts. The change in refractive index with temperature may give anindication of transition points of materials.NOTE 2 The accuracy of method B is approximately the same as that of method A when an experienced operator uses themethod with extreme care (see clause 7).
